Genetics Master’s Program at Augustana University
Of the 10 master’s genetics graduates at Augustana University, 90% were women (9) and 10% were men (1).
The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ity of Genetics master’s degree recipients at Augustana University.
| Race / Ethnicity | Number of Graduates |
|---|---|
| White | 8 |
| Hispanic / Latino | 1 |
| International (Nonresident) | 1 |
Racial-ethnic minorities make up 10% of Genetics master’s degree recipients at Augustana University, below the national average of 30%.*
*The racial-ethnic minorities figure is the total number of graduates minus White, international (nonresident), and unknown-race graduates.
